FY2026 Earnings Estimate for SPOT Issued By Erste Group Bank

Spotify Technology (NYSE:SPOTFree Report) – Erste Group Bank dropped their FY2026 EPS estimates for Spotify Technology in a report released on Thursday, August 27th. Erste Group Bank analyst S. Lingnau now anticipates that the company will post earnings per share of $14.28 for the year, down from their prior forecast of $14.31. The consensus estimate for Spotify Technology’s current full-year earnings is $14.30 per share. Erste Group Bank also issued estimates for Spotify Technology’s FY2027 earnings at $17.66 EPS.

Spotify Technology Stock Performance

NYSE SPOT opened at $544.52 on Tuesday. The stock has a market capitalization of $112.11 billion, a P/E ratio of 33.91,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.34 and a beta of 1.58. Spotify Technology has a 52 week low of $405.00 and a 52 week high of $745.00. The stock has a fifty day moving average of $495.38 and a 200-day moving average of $489.71.

Spotify Technology (NYSE:SPOTG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, August 4th. The company reported $3.03 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$3.16 by ($0.13). The firm had revenue of $5.45 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.47 billion. Spotify Technology had a return on equity of 41.39% and a net margin of 18.44%.The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 13.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ted ($0.42) EPS.

About Spotify Technology

(Get Free Report)

Spotify Technology is a digital audio streaming company best known for its on-demand music service and a growing portfolio of spoken-word content. Founded in Sweden in 2006 by Daniel Ek and Martin Lorentzon and launched commercially in 2008, the company offers a cross-platform app that enables users to discover, stream and organize music, podcasts and other audio. Its primary consumer products include a free, ad-supported tier and a paid Spotify Premium subscription that provides ad-free listening, offline playback and higher-quality audio streams.
